What is a Solar Powered AC System?

A solar-powered air conditioning system is a great alternative to using grid electricity to cool or heat your home. A solar air conditioning system uses the sun’s energy to heat or cool air that is then circulated through your home. Further a “hybrid solar air conditioning system” is adopted with battery storage systems for nighttime uses. Solar thermal air conditioning is another way, used to heat water in an indirect manner. Solar energy is used to heat water which then gets pumped through pipes to heat air for the house.

Key differences between a regular Air conditioner and a Solar-powered Air conditioner

a. The difference in major accessories

Major parts of the solar air conditioner are DC operated, which means that the air conditioner uses DC power, a DC compressor, and DC outdoor motor, but most parts of an ordinary air conditioner are AC, making conventional AC less efficient.

b. Great performance with the lowest carbon footprint

Solar power is a renewable resource that has no emission of greenhouse gases. Solar AC systems can save up to 70% of the electricity used in conventional AC systems. However, you must have a clear view of the sun to maximize its efficiency.

d. Solar AC systems can be used in areas with no electricity

As solar AC systems are designed to work without any outside power source, these air conditioning systems can work seamlessly in remote areas that are out of range of grid electricity. They do require some sort of battery system to run at night.
